Made from 100% virgin polyethylene with UV protection, these clips deliver a secure, weatherproof grip that keeps shade nets, hail nets, and bird nets firmly in place even when wind picks up.
Designed with a robust prong arrangement, the clip uses five long prongs and two short prongs plus a built-in cord hole to anchor netting without causing rips. It grips meshes securely and accommodates cords up to 10 mm in diameter for dependable stability on wooden or metal frames.

Reusability is a core feature: the design allows easy reopening with pliers or a screwdriver, enabling repeated use and cost savings over time.
To attach, thread the long and short prongs through the mesh, then pull a cord up to 10 mm through the clip hole to secure the net to wood, metal, or other fastening frames.

Frequently Asked Questions
Which nets are suitable for these clips? They work with knitted mesh fabrics such as shade, hail, and bird nets, up to 2.5 mm thick, with a secure grip that helps prevent slipping.
Are the clips reusable? Yes. The design allows for easy opening with pliers or a screwdriver, making them a long-lasting and cost-effective solution.
How is the attachment done correctly? Gently thread the long and short prongs through the mesh, then pull a cord up to 10 mm in thickness through the clip hole to secure the net firmly to a wood, metal, or other fastening frame.
